The Paul-Drude-Institut (PDI) performs basic research as a lively symbiosis of materials science and solid state physics. Our activities aim at inspiring and demonstrating new functionalities for future information technologies. As a member of the Leibniz-Gemeinschaft and Forschungsverbund Berlin e. V., we are an independent research institute with about 100 employees and collaborate with all three universities in Berlin. We are located in the very heart of the city near the Gendarmenmarkt.

Structural and electronic properties of oxide alloys and heterostructures (P7)

PDI has excellent expertise and facilities for the growth and investigation of semiconductor-based materials and is leading the Berlin-based Leibniz ScienceCampus GraFOx (Growth and Fundamentals of Oxides for Electronic Applications, http://grafox.pdi-berlin.de/ ) – a network of three Leibniz Institutes, three Universities, one Institute of the Max Planck Society and the Helmholtz Center Berlin.

Within the framework of GraFOx, we are seeking you as a postdoctoral researcher for project P7. You will explore phenomena regarding the formation of oxide alloys as well as their fundamental physical properties, especially when included into oxide heterostructures. Your research focuses on optical spectroscopy, in particular Raman scattering, to study vibrational, electronic, and magnetic properties.

You should have a Ph. D. in experimental solid state physics or related fields and experience with optical spectroscopy.
